Bria Android Edition User Guide
CounterPath Corporation CounterPath Corporation Suite 300, One Bentall Centre 505 Burrard Street, Box 95 Vancouver, BC V7X 1M3 Tel: 604.320.3344 sales@counterpath.com www.counterpath.com © November 2011 CounterPath Corporation. All rights reserved. This document contains information proprietary to CounterPath Corporation, and shall not be used for engineering, design, procurement, or manufacture, in whole or in part, without the consent of CounterPath Corporation.
Contents About Bria Android Edition..........................................................................................................1 Configuring Bria Android Edition ................................................................................................3 Getting Ready .........................................................................................................................3 Setting up ..........................................................................................
CounterPath Corporation ii
Bria Android Edition User Guide 1 About Bria Android Edition Bria Android Edition is a SIP-based phone for an Android phone. With Bria Android Edition (Bria), you can use the Wi-Fi internet connection on your Android phone to make and receive calls without using cellular data. In addition, you can use the cellular data connection for phone calls when you are not in a Wi-Fi zone.
CounterPath Corporation • • • • • Samsung Galaxy S i9000 Samsung Galaxy S Fascinate™ 3G+ (SCH-i500) Samsung Galaxy S Vibrant™ (GT-i9000) Samsung Galaxy S Captivate™ (SGH-i896) Samsung Galaxy S2™ • • • • • • • DROID™ by Motorola DROID™ 2 by Motorola DROID™ X by Motorola DROID BIONIC by Motorola MOTOROLA ATRIX™ MOTOROLA CHARM™ MOTOROLA MILESTONE™ • Sony Ericsson XPERIA™ X10 Operating System Your device must run on Android V2.1 or later.
Bria Android Edition User Guide 2 Configuring Bria Android Edition We strongly recommend that you perform your initial setup from within a “known” network, such as in your enterprise or university campus Wi-Fi zone or within range of your home network (if you have one) and not in a network such as an internet cafe. 2.1 Getting Ready Obtain Account Information from your VoIP Service Provider • • Your username, password and domain. Your voicemail number, if your service provider provides this service.
CounterPath Corporation 2.2 Setting up Tap Tap Select your VoIP service provider, if it is on the list. Otherwise, select Generic SIP Account. Complete the User Details section and Voice Mail section (optional) with the information provided by your service provider When done, tap the Back key.
Bria Android Edition User Guide Troubleshooting Registration If you cannot log in, ask your VoIP service provider if they want Bria to use STUN (to discover your public IP address). If they do not want you to use STUN, go to More > Settings > Advanced Settings > Network Traversal Strategy and choose the Server Managed profile. For complete settings information, see page 24. Troubleshooting Audio on a Phone Call 1. Go to More > Accounts, then tap the account.
CounterPath Corporation Setting up Multiple Accounts You can set up more than one account if you have service from more than one VoIP service provider. Tap Set up the account in the usual way Enable the account Setting the Primary Account One account is always set as the primary account. This account is used by default for outgoing calls. You can change the primary account or you can override it for one call (page 10).
Bria Android Edition User Guide 3 Making Phone Calls 3.1 Starting and Quitting Bria Start Bria. After a few seconds, the Bria Phone screen appears. Tap This icon indicates Bria is running and ready To quit the Bria application: 1. Display the Phone, Contacts, or Call Log screen or the first More screen. 2. Tap the Menu button on the Android phone and choose Exit. Troubleshooting If you experience trouble with the application and need to restart, tap the Menu button and tap Re-Initialize.
CounterPath Corporation 3.2 Interaction between Bria and Native Phone Placing Calls • • You can place a Bria call so long as you are not already on a native call or not already on two Bria calls. You can place a native call regardless of the state of Bria. Incoming Calls • • An incoming Bria call rings on your phone unless you are on a native call or you are already on two Bria calls. In both these cases, the new incoming call will go to Bria voicemail instead.
Bria Android Edition User Guide 3.3 Placing a Bria Call You can place a Bria call unless you are already on a native call or already on two Bria calls. Using the Dial Pad Enter the phone number Tap From the Bria Contact List Tap the Contacts tab at the bottom of the screen If phone numbers from your contact list need to be modified (for example, to remove extra characters such as +), you can set up a dial plan. See page 33.
CounterPath Corporation Making a Call from another Account If you have more than one account enabled, you can change the account to use on a given phone call. The account currently being used for calls Long-tap to display the Choose Account menu Tap the account you want to use This account will be used only for this call. To permanently change the account, see page 6.
Bria Android Edition User Guide 3.4 Handling Incoming Calls If you are on a native call or already on two Bria calls, the incoming call does not ring on your phone: it goes to Bria voicemail instead. Tap to accept or decline the call When Bria Is in the Background If you receive an incoming call when Bria is in the background, Bria will automatically come to the foreground so you can handle the call.
CounterPath Corporation 3.5 Placing a Second Bria Call When you are already on one Bria call, you can place a second Bria call. Using the Dialpad Place the call on hold first, if desired Tap add call Dial the number of the second person The live call always appears on top Tap add call The second call is dialed When the call connects, the first call is put on hold. You are now speaking to the second person.
Bria Android Edition User Guide From the Contact List Place the current call on hold first, if desired Or tap the Phone tab to go back to the first call Tap add call Tap Contacts Find the person and tap. (If the list is long, search for the name; see page 20) Tap. The second call is dialed When the call connects, the first call is put on hold. You are now speaking to the second person.
CounterPath Corporation 3.6 Handling Established Calls Handling Two Bria Calls The live call always appears at the top To switch to the other person, tap Swap Handling a Bria Call and a Native Call If you accept an incoming native call, any live Bria call goes on hold. Use the Android navigation bar to switch between calls You will not be able to take the Bria call off hold until you end the native call. You cannot start another Bria call until you end the native call.
Bria Android Edition User Guide 3.7 Unattended (Basic) Transfer You can transfer the current Bria call to a second person without first talking to the second person.
CounterPath Corporation 3.8 Attended Transfer You can speak to the second person first then transfer the first person to them. It does not matter which call is live and which is on hold Establish two calls (page 12) Tap Transfer A message appears Both calls end on your side 3.9 Conference Call When you have two Bria calls established, you can merge the calls into a three-way conference call.
Bria Android Edition User Guide 3.
CounterPath Corporation 3.11 Accessing Voicemail If your VoIP service provider provides a voicemail service, then incoming calls go to voicemail if: • • • Bria is not running. You are currently on a native call. You already have two Bria calls established. The voicemail indicator Tap the voicemail icon; the voicemail number appears in the entry field. Place the call in the regular way.
Bria Android Edition User Guide 4 Working with Contacts The contacts tab is automatically populated with contacts from your Android contact list.
CounterPath Corporation Searching the Contact List Tap the Android Menu icon. The bottom menu appears.
Bria Android Edition User Guide Manually Adding a Contact in Bria The Bria and Android contact lists are continually synchronized: adding, modifying or deleting a contact from one list updates the other list. Tap the Android Menu icon. The bottom menu appears.
CounterPath Corporation Adding a Contact from the Call Log Quick-tap or long-tap The long-tap menu The quick-tap screen Tap Tap the desired item The native contact editor appears 22
Bria Android Edition User Guide 5 Settings Tap More at the bottom of the screen. More screen • • • • • Settings Screen Accounts: See page 24. Settings > User Preferences: See page 27. Settings > Advanced Settings: See page 28. Settings > Logging Preferences. See “Troubleshooting” on page 32. Premium Features: See page 31.
CounterPath Corporation 5.1 Account Settings All the information for the fields on this screen must be supplied by your VoIP service provider. Field Description Account Name Change the name as desired. For example, “business account” Display Name Your name. Other people may see this as the caller ID (or they may see just your phone number). User Name Typically the account number (phone number) for the account. Provided by your VoIP service provider.
Bria Android Edition User Guide Account Advanced Field Description Global IP • On (checked): Bria will publish its public IP address at the signaling level. The public address may not work with some NATs or firewalls. • Off: Bria will publish its private IPs at the signaling level. Typically, you turn this field off only if instructed to do so by your VoIP service provider or system administrator.
CounterPath Corporation Field Description Keep Alive - Wi-Fi Interval A “keep alive” message is a mechanism for maintaining a “pinhole” through your firewall so that phone calls proceed smoothly. The interval specifies how often the message is sent (in seconds). If you are experiencing problems during a Wi-Fi call (a call made over the Wi-Fi internet connection), try setting this interval to a lower number such as 20.
Bria Android Edition User Guide 5.2 User Preferences Field Description Allow 3G Calls • On (checked): When a Wi-Fi connection is not available, Bria will attempt to place calls using the cellular data channel. Data charges with your mobile carrier will apply. If you turn this setting on, we recommend you purchase the G.729 codec (page 31) because it provides better audio quality on 3G calls. • Off: When a Wi-Fi connection is not available, you will not be able to place or receive calls.
CounterPath Corporation 5.3 Advanced Settings When you changed an advanced setting, you may be prompted to apply the changes. In order to apply the changes, Bria will automatically unregister and reregister all enabled accounts. This may take a few seconds. Field Description DTMF Type The method used for DTMF, sent when you press a number key when dealing with an auto attendant (such as “press 1 for customer service”). Enter the value specified by your VoIP service provider: DTMF 2833 or SIP Info.
Bria Android Edition User Guide Network Traversal Strategy Speak to your VoIP service provider about the strategy to use. Or leave the default and just change the STUN Server field. Select a profile to set a specific combination of STUN, ICE, and DNS SRV: • Default Configuration: STUN On, ICE Off, DNS SRV On. Bria will use the specified STUN server to discover the public address of your device. It will present that public address for SIP signaling and when negotiating media routing.
CounterPath Corporation Audio Codecs Selection Codecs are programs in Bria involved in transmitting audio; each codec has different characteristics and therefore each works better in some situations than in others. Novice and Non-technical Users We recommend you enable all codecs and let Bria select the best codec to use in a given situation. Technically Savvy Users You may choose to enable one, some or all codecs. If only one codec is enabled, all calls will be made with that codec.
Bria Android Edition User Guide 5.4 Premium Features Premium Features offers items that you can purchase to use on Bria. G.729 is a narrowband codec that is intended for low bandwidth use. It is particularly recommended if you will be making calls over 3G because it provides better audio quality on your cellular data connection. How to purchase the G.729 codec differs depending on where you originally purchased Bria. If You Purchased Bria from the Android Market 1.Go to More > Premium Features.
CounterPath Corporation A Troubleshooting More Information • • You can view Frequently Asked Questions at https://support.counterpath.com/default.asp?W546. You can visit the Bria Android Edition forum at forums.counterpath.com > Bria Android Edition. Using Bria Diagnostics When you have a problem with Bria, customer support may ask you to turn on diagnostics in order to capture information. 1. Go to More > Settings > Logging Preferences and turn on Verbose Logging. 2. Reproduce the problem. 3.
Bria Android Edition User Guide B Dial Plans You can create a dial plan in order to modify a phone number used in a phone call (the “input”), in order to ensure the call is placed successfully. For example, you could create a dial plan to change any number that starts with “+1613” to just “613”. Setting up Dial Plans You can create up to three dial plans for an account. Dial plans are account-specific, so make sure you set up a plan for each account that needs one.
CounterPath Corporation Designing the Dial Plan A dial plan has two parts: • • A pattern (the match number) that the phone number (the input) must match. The modification to make if the input matches that pattern: removing a prefix, adding a prefix, or removing one prefix and adding another one. Example 1 Match number: +1613x. Remove Prefix: +1613 Add Prefix: 9 If the input starts with “+1613”, then remove the “+1613” then add “9” and dial the number. So +16135550012 is dialed as 95550012.
Bria Android Edition User Guide C Glossary Android icon Bria call DTMF ICE IP address IVR Media Native call Native phone service Signaling SIP SIP account STUN Wi-Fi call 3G call The Android Menu icon, Back icon, Home icon and Search icon are icons (buttons) that are part of the Android device and may have a different appearance and location on different Android devices. A call made using the Bria screen. Compare to “native call”. Dual-tone multi frequency.
CounterPath Corporation 36